"Enchanted 2" gets "Smurfs" writers

2 Jul – The sequel for the 2007 Disney award-winning film, "Enchanted" is finally moving on when Deadlines reported that Disney studio has signed J. David Stem and David N. Weiss, notable for their works in the animated films, "The Smurfs" and "Shrek 2" to pen the film.

According to Deadlines, "Enchanted 2" will be helmed by the director of "Step Up" and "27 Dresses", Anne Fletcher and produced by the producer of the first "Enchanted", Barry Josephson and Barry Sonnenfeld.

The first "Enchanted" film was a huge box office success having earned more than USD340 million worldwide. The film also won the 2007 Saturn Awards for Best Fantasy Motion Picture, received two nominations at the 65th Golden Globe Awards and three nominations at the 80th Academy Awards.

Disney musical "Enchanted" tells the story about an archetypal Disney Princess, Giselle played by Amy Adams who crosses over from her animated homeland, Andalasia into the live-action world of New York city. The film also starred Patrick Dempsey, James Marsden, Susan Sarandon, Timothy Spall and Idina Menzel.

So far, there is no release date for the film and it is still unclear if any of the original cast will return for the sequel.
